Problem

Commercial lithium-manganese dioxide batteries exhibit poor electrochemical performance, including large weight loss, severe swelling, and increased internal resistance after high-temperature storage, failing to meet application requirements due to inadequate high-temperature storage stability.

Innovation Solution

A positive electrode sheet material using manganese dioxide with a specific surface area of 10 to 26 g/cm² as the positive active material, combined with a conductive agent having a specific surface area of 10 to 60 g/cm², and a binder, which suppresses secondary reactions and reduces gas generation, thereby improving high-temperature storage stability.

Solution Approach 1:

The patent changes the physical parameter of specific surface area of manganese dioxide from conventional large values to a controlled range of 10-26 m²/g. This parameter modification reduces the catalytic activity of manganese dioxide at high temperatures, thereby suppressing side reactions between the electrolyte and manganese dioxide, reducing gas generation, and improving high-temperature storage stability while maintaining acceptable electrochemical performance

AI summary

A positive electrode sheet material, a positive electrode sheet, and a battery are provided. The positive electrode sheet material includes a positive active material, a conductive agent, and a binder. The positive active material includes manganese dioxide having a specific surface area in a range of 10 g/cm2 to 26 g/cm2. The conductive agent includes a first conductive agent having a specific surface area in a range of 10 g/cm2 to 60 g/cm2.
